Special Edition: Dr. William Haseltine; Dietrich von Biedenfeld (April 1, 2020)

An expert on global pandemics and a professor of business address the effects of COVID-19 on worldwide health systems and economics.

Our special edition of Houston Matters weekdays at 3 p.m. addresses your questions and concerns about coronavirus as a public service to our listeners.

In this edition, host Ernie Manouse is joined by Dr. William Haseltine, a scientist, biotech entrepreneur, chair and president of ACCESS Health International (a global think tank), chair of US/China Health Summit, and a former professor at Harvard Medical School. In the second half, Dietrich von Biedenfeld, an assistant professor of business at UH Downtown, joins the show to answer listeners’ questions about the financial impact of COVID-19 and how to access federal assistance benefits.
